I don't really know why this is, unless it is a cunning plan by Geobra to avoid making money.

Actually for once I think it's the opposite. I know they have a policy of not including the most key items for a particular set in the easily available parts list. They also tend to make some parts like electronics (light up Christmas tree for instance) really expensive for the same reason. They want you to buy the whole set, not buy all the parts for less or equal to the cost of the set. It's way less labor for them to sell you a full set than to pick all the individual parts, so less expensive on their end. So they want you to just buy multiples of the full set to get what you want.

The new Robbers Feast add on for instance - lots of people will want it for the tree. At Klickywelt Playmo-Family added up the individual parts cost as 17,94 Euros for just the tree compared to 39,99 Euros for the set as a whole. For me it would make sense to get a couple of the sets since I also want many of the other parts, but after that I will be ordering a few more of the hats since that is one of the key pieces I want. I may pick up a few extra tree branches as well to replace curling ones on my old tree.

The new Robbers Feast add on for instance - lots of people will want it for the tree. At Klickywelt Playmo-Family added up the individual parts cost as 17,94 Euros for just the tree compared to 39,99 Euros for the set as a whole.

I worked it out as 18,45 Euro recently, but I did it in £ on Playmobil.co.uk, then converted the total into Euro. The Playmobil.de prices may be slightly different.

On a couple of occasions when I have worked out the cost of buying all the parts to make up a set, the total has been quite eye-watering. For example, to get all the parts new from DS to make a 7337 to extend the 3965 Modern House came to over £80.00! And some of the wall parts were not available, so that would have pushed the price even higher. A 3965 plus 7337 can be got on eBay for around £80, admittedly not brand new.

I have ranted before about the cost of some DS parts and I think Geobra more than cover their costs in running the parts department of DS. At a guess, I would say that DS parts probably cost on average three times their equivalent when bought in sets, though this varies depending on the part in question. That puts eBay prices into context!
